Output ef78fd13913e1b5d8ea85d3491833b56c041949a0e84a9390a4e563b3429e3bc:12

value
205018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d74fc2bdddbdb366fe941d9870052301b879339b OP_EQUAL
address
3MKUkf9dYZTniuMcyasaMv8QW1cAokoHhE
transaction
ef78fd13913e1b5d8ea85d3491833b56c041949a0e84a9390a4e563b3429e3bc
spent
true